- Supervise and coordinate the timely and complete development of electrical cost estimates.
- Provide generally non-routine estimating guidance for projects.
- Coordinate the input parameters for cost estimates and construction schedules.
- Validate material takeoffs and construction quantities from drawings.
- Coordinate and compile information from all estimating disciplines into one cost estimate.
- Prepare basis of cost estimate report deliverables for the end user.
- Establish site-specific estimating criteria including wage and person-hour productivity rates.
- Provide innovative solutions for construction, estimating issues and problems.
- Interface with designated management and client counterparts for specific estimating tasks.
- Review design documents such as specifications and drawings to identify risks and opportunities related to competitive pricing for key project elements.
- Prepare and coordinate constructability reviews for engineering designs.
- Serve as a cost estimating point of contact for internal clients.
- Manage and provide guidance to junior and intermediate estimating staff.
- A Minimum of ten (10) years of progressive electrical estimating experience working with contract values more than $1 Million.
- Strong knowledge of electrical construction methods, materials, and processes.
- Extensive technical knowledge of electrical cost/estimating, engineering design, and construction practice and applicable standards and procedures.
- Knowledge in one or more of the following estimating disciplines: High Voltage, Solar, instrumentation, Process Plants, AACE guidelines. National Electrical Code.
- Advanced understanding of different contract methods and how they apply to estimating.
- Experience with Sage Timberline Estimating, On-Screen Take-Off, MCASES MII, IPE, HCSS or other databased estimating platforms.
- Experience utilizing MS Project or Primavera P6 schedule software.
- Ability to travel for site reconnaissance and interfacing with clients and stakeholders (domestic and some international travel may be periodically required).
- Experience working with other discipline estimators to develop a comprehensive project estimate.
- Demonstrated ability to plan, organize, direct, perform, review, and present cost estimating projects.
- Ability to solve complex problems using sound professional judgement, creativity, and innovation.
- Positive attitude with strong relationship building skills.
- Ability work collaboratively with a virtual team to execute project deliverables.
- Bachelor's degree or equivalent in Engineering, Construction Management, Operations Management, or related Field Construction Experience is required.
- Minimum ten (10) years of combined experience in an estimating and construction role is required.

As a Senior Electrical Estimator at Stantec, you will be responsible for developing, managing, and coordinating large electrical cost estimates.
You will be responsible for coordinating teams of discipline estimators, and the position will frequently require the direct estimating of at least one other project discipline.
The position will have responsibility to support exciting, complex projects throughout the world ranging from approximately $1 million to $2 billion.
The successful candidate will be responsible for the coordination and development of electrical cost estimates and assist schedulers (as needed) with project development milestones.
